Rathke's Pouch. A Rathke's cleft cyst is a benign growth on the pituitary gland in the brain, specifically a mucin-filled cyst in the posterior portion of the anterior pituitary gland. This pouch normally closes early in fetal development, but a remnant often persists as a cleft that lies within the pituitary gland. Development. The patient went on to have a resection. Rathke's cleft cysts are congenital, non-neoplastic sellar and suprasellar cysts derived from from failure of obliteration of the lumen of Rathke's pouch, which develops as a rostral outpouching of the primitive oral cavity during the third or fourth week of gestation. Rathke's pouch expresses several transcription factors of the LIM homeodomain family, including Lhx3, Lhx4, and IsI-1,20 which are early determinants of functional pituitary development and are required for progenitor cell survival and proliferation. Rathke's cyst, or Rathke cleft cyst (RCC), is a benign epithelium-lined cyst, that arises primarily within the sella turcica and is thought to originate from remnants of the Rathke's pouch (Rathke's pouch is the primordium of the anterior and intermediate lobes of the pituitary gland).
